//! The note enum and associated helper methods

use std::mem;

/// A note representable in a 7 bit unsigned int. The subscript 's' to a note means sharp. The
/// subscript 'n' to an octave means negate, so `Cs2n` = C# in octave -2.
///
/// Because it only uses the least significant 7 bits, any value can be interpreted as either an i8
/// or a u8 for free (as the representation is the same in both)
///
/// This implements both From<u8>, Into<u8>, From<i8> and Into<i8> so the names can be completely
/// ignored if prefered
#[repr(u8)]
#[derive(Debug, PartialEq, Copy, Clone)]

impl From<u8> for Note {
    #[inline(always)]
    fn from(n: u8) -> Note {
        // Could alternatively mask with 0x7F to remove top bit (is this better?)
        if n > 0x7F {
            panic!("Not valid note");
        }
        unsafe { mem::transmute(n) }
    }
}

impl Into<u8> for Note {
    #[inline(always)]
    fn into(self) -> u8 {
        self as u8
    }
}

impl From<i8> for Note {
    #[inline(always)]
    fn from(n: i8) -> Note {
        // Could alternatively mask with 0x7F to remove top bit (is this better?)
        if n < 0x00 {
            panic!("Not valid note");
        }
        unsafe { mem::transmute(n) }
    }
}

impl Into<i8> for Note {
    #[inline(always)]
    fn into(self) -> i8 {
        // may be faster to use mem::transmute
        self as i8
    }
}
